
In today’s job market, waiting until you need to hire is a recipe for stress, delays, and missed opportunities. The best organizations don’t scramble when positions open up; they already have a pool of qualified candidates ready to go. That’s the power of an “always-on” talent pipeline.
At TOPS Staffing, we’ve seen firsthand how the companies that consistently attract top performers don’t treat recruiting as a one-time event. They treat it as an ongoing process, a continuous relationship-building effort that keeps talent flowing in, no matter what the market conditions look like.
Here’s how to build your own always-on pipeline that keeps your business running strong:
1. Define What “Top Talent” Means for You
Start by identifying the key roles and skills your business always needs—whether it’s a CNC machinist, machine operators, maintenance techs, assemblers or warehouse associates. Build out detailed profiles or resume examples of what your ideal candidates look like, so your recruiting team knows exactly what to look for year-round.
2. Keep Your Brand Active – Build Brand Awareness
An active employer brand is your secret weapon. Candidates should see your company as a great place to work and know you can help connect them with great opportunities in the local market.
Post team updates, employee success stories, and job highlights on social media. Attend local job fairs and community events. Also, you could try sharing “a day in the life” video— to help show that your organization values its people and gives insight into the job offerings you have available.
3. Build Relationships Before You Need Them
Don’t wait for an opening to start talking to potential hires. Keep in touch with strong candidates who weren’t selected, stay connected with alumni (past employees), and build rapport with passive job seekers and stay top of mind when they are ready to make a career move.
Done properly, when the right role opens, you’ll already have a warm list of interested, qualified people.

5. Use Technology to Stay Engaged
Use tools that help keep candidates engaged. Leverage AI, there are a multitude of AI tools that integrate seamlessly with your current CRM. These tools used properly can do a lot for your organization's engagement, and their capabilities seem to be growing rapidly. AI can help track and communicate with candidates automatically—email newsletters, text updates on new offerings, first week check ins, wishing an employee happy birthday…. pretty much an endless list of possibilities here. The goal is to stay top-of-mind without overwhelming your audience, and it came take some trial and error to find what the sweet spot is and from our experience it varies per industry you're recruiting in.
6. Think Long-Term, Not Just Immediate Hires
An always-on pipeline isn’t just about filling today’s openings—it’s about planning for tomorrows. Stay tuned with your company’s growth goals and market trends. The more you anticipate future needs, the smoother your hiring process becomes.
At TOPS we have a saying “recruit for discipline not for job opening”, pretty straight forward but the idea is to constantly be connecting with well qualified candidates in the local market within your industry. This will position you for success when the right opportunity becomes available for each candidate's unique situation. You're not starting from scratch on every search, and you have a network to tap into as new jobs become available.
